Genesis 41:18

And, behold, there came up out of the river seven kine
Cows or heifers, (See Gill on Genesis 41:2); the account of them is the same here as there, and of the place where they fed, only the words are transposed.

Genesis 41:18 In-Context

16 Joseph answered Pharaoh, "It's not me. God will give Pharaoh a favorable response."
17 So Pharaoh said to Joseph, "In my dream I was standing on the bank of the Nile.
18 In front of me, seven fattened, stout cows climbed up out of the Nile and grazed on the reeds.
19 Just then, seven other cows, weak and frail and thin, climbed up after them. I've never seen such awful cows in all the land of Egypt.
20 Then the thin, frail cows devoured the first seven, fattened cows.
